From 48dd1397e8e5305e9079436ca66034e3bf58b95f Mon Sep 17 00:00:00 2001 From: yusing Date: Mon, 30 Sep 2024 16:32:58 +0800 Subject: [PATCH] remove sensitive info from debug logging --- internal/net/http/middleware/real_ip.go | 4 +--- 1 file changed, 1 insertion(+), 3 deletions(-) diff --git a/internal/net/http/middleware/real_ip.go b/internal/net/http/middleware/real_ip.go index 42e4c6c..4e2260f 100644 --- a/internal/net/http/middleware/real_ip.go +++ b/internal/net/http/middleware/real_ip.go @@ -110,7 +110,7 @@ func (ri *realIP) isInCIDRList(ip net.IP) bool { func (ri *realIP) setRealIP(req *Request) { clientIPStr, _, err := net.SplitHostPort(req.RemoteAddr) if err != nil { - realIPLogger.Debugf("failed to split host port from %s: %s", req.RemoteAddr, err) + realIPLogger.Debugf("failed to split host port %s", err) } clientIP := net.ParseIP(clientIPStr) @@ -152,6 +152,4 @@ func (ri *realIP) setRealIP(req *Request) { req.Header.Set(ri.Header, lastNonTrustedIP) req.Header.Set("X-Real-IP", lastNonTrustedIP) req.Header.Set("X-Forwarded-For", lastNonTrustedIP) - - realIPLogger.Debugf("real ip %s", lastNonTrustedIP) }